From 8ded444f1b932f053435b3d06e3fe90fb814d217 Mon Sep 17 00:00:00 2001 From: fuyn101 Date: Thu, 5 Jun 2025 11:42:14 +0800 Subject: [PATCH] =?UTF-8?q?=E6=9B=B4=E6=96=B0=E5=AD=90=E4=BB=93=E5=BA=93?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- ArknightsGameData | 2 +- ArknightsGameResource | 2 +- ArknightsResource | 2 +- auto_get_res.py | 31 +++++++++++++++++-------------- 4 files changed, 20 insertions(+), 17 deletions(-) diff --git a/ArknightsGameData b/ArknightsGameData index 071be555..f0aecdea 160000 --- a/ArknightsGameData +++ b/ArknightsGameData @@ -1 +1 @@ -Subproject commit 071be5553087863c2307d40847c6557c3920658b +Subproject commit f0aecdea27666471f632789af1d3e93aac943b77 diff --git a/ArknightsGameResource b/ArknightsGameResource index ee1c12b5..01db7cae 160000 --- a/ArknightsGameResource +++ b/ArknightsGameResource @@ -1 +1 @@ -Subproject commit ee1c12b50370653b62bb29c4053bda21ed4d1ef6 +Subproject commit 01db7cae8fc29cd73941155a17048678f8223c8e diff --git a/ArknightsResource b/ArknightsResource index 911bdb6f..65399126 160000 --- a/ArknightsResource +++ b/ArknightsResource @@ -1 +1 @@ -Subproject commit 911bdb6f8e6172503e6e306c83bff4e40840ffd2 +Subproject commit 65399126faa1c844ae1be945ffa25aa5423bcd25 diff --git a/auto_get_res.py b/auto_get_res.py index bafb68d8..07919ea2 100644 --- a/auto_get_res.py +++ b/auto_get_res.py @@ -31,16 +31,16 @@ class Arknights数据处理器: 仓库_2 = "ArknightsGameData/zh_CN/gamedata/excel" # noqa: F841 仓库_3 = "ArknightsResource/gamedata/excel" # noqa: F841 - self.物品表 = 加载json(f"./{仓库_3}/item_table.json") - self.干员表 = 加载json(f"./{仓库_2}/character_table.json") - self.阿米娅表 = 加载json(f"./{仓库_2}/char_patch_table.json") - self.抽卡表 = 加载json(f"./{仓库_2}/gacha_table.json") - self.关卡表 = 加载json(f"./{仓库_2}/stage_table.json") - self.活动表 = 加载json(f"./{仓库_2}/activity_table.json") - self.基建表 = 加载json(f"./{仓库_2}/building_data.json") - self.游戏变量 = 加载json(f"./{仓库_2}/gamedata_const.json") - self.模组 = 加载json(f"./{仓库_2}/uniequip_table.json") - self.战斗技能 = 加载json(f"./{仓库_2}/skill_table.json") + self.物品表 = 加载json(f"./{仓库_1}/item_table.json") + self.干员表 = 加载json(f"./{仓库_1}/character_table.json") + self.阿米娅表 = 加载json(f"./{仓库_1}/char_patch_table.json") + self.抽卡表 = 加载json(f"./{仓库_1}/gacha_table.json") + self.关卡表 = 加载json(f"./{仓库_1}/stage_table.json") + self.活动表 = 加载json(f"./{仓库_1}/activity_table.json") + self.基建表 = 加载json(f"./{仓库_1}/building_data.json") + self.游戏变量 = 加载json(f"./{仓库_1}/gamedata_const.json") + self.模组 = 加载json(f"./{仓库_1}/uniequip_table.json") + self.战斗技能 = 加载json(f"./{仓库_1}/skill_table.json") self.装仓库物品的字典 = {"NORMAL": [], "CONSUME": [], "MATERIAL": []} self.常驻关卡 = 加载json("mower/data/stage_data.json") @@ -142,7 +142,8 @@ class Arknights数据处理器: "profession": 干员数据["profession"], "name": 干员数据["appellation"], } - 干员头像路径 = f"./ArknightsResource/avatar/ASSISTANT/{干员代码}.png" + 干员头像路径 = f"./ArknightsGameResource/avatar/{干员代码}.png" + # 干员头像路径 = f"./ArknightsResource/avatar/ASSISTANT/{干员代码}.png" 目标路径 = f"./ui/public/avatar/{干员数据['name']}.webp" if os.path.exists(目标路径): continue @@ -684,9 +685,11 @@ class Arknights数据处理器: f"./mower/static/avatar_skill/{干员数据['name']}/{技能数 + 1}.png" ) if not os.path.exists(目标路径): - shutil.copy(干员技能路径, 目标路径) - print(目标路径) - + try: + shutil.copy(干员技能路径, 目标路径) + print(目标路径) + except: + pass roomType = { "POWER": "发电站",